''If I fell'' starts with descending chromatic chord that don't make sense if you just play the chords however.. Lennon sings that first line and it all ties together without a single bump which is the work of genius because the underlying chords are so far apart on the circle of 5ths. Just the first intro vocal is stunning and so damn clever. The Beatles music is riddled with unexpected chord changes and utterly sublime melody. This is why their music is studied in almost every music institution in the world. They were just that good:)
